Understanding Support Obligations and Retroactive Payments in the Context of Fathers’ RightsUnderstanding Support Obligations and Retroactive Payments in the Context of Fathers’ Rights

Within the framework of family law, understanding one’s potential child support obligations is essential for fathers seeking to protect their rights and fulfill their responsibilities. Child support serves a critical function in ensuring that the financial needs of children are met following the separation or divorce of their parents. For fathers navigating custody proceedings, the determination of support is not only a legal matter but also a significant factor that influences financial stability and ongoing parental involvement. The process requires careful examination of statutory guidelines, judicial discretion, and the specific facts of the case.

In many jurisdictions, including Florida, child support is calculated using a standardized formula that considers both parents’ incomes, the number of overnights spent with each parent, and the child’s specific needs. However, fathers must also be aware of the possibility that retroactive child support may apply. Retroactive support refers to payments that the court may order for a period before the official support order is entered, often dating back to the filing of the initial petition or even earlier if evidence shows that the child’s needs existed and were unmet. This can create a substantial financial obligation that fathers should prepare for in advance.

The issue of retroactive payments carries particular significance in fathers’ rights cases because it can influence both the immediate and long-term financial position of the parent. A father who is unaware of the potential for retroactive support may face an unexpected and significant arrearage, which can strain resources and complicate co-parenting arrangements. Experienced legal counsel is therefore essential in evaluating the likelihood of retroactive obligations, determining accurate income figures for the relevant period, and advocating for a fair assessment that reflects actual circumstances rather than assumptions.

Understanding the Process of Child Support in a Divorce FamilyUnderstanding the Process of Child Support in a Divorce Family

Child support is a critical aspect of divorce proceedings, ensuring that children receive adequate financial resources to maintain a stable and supportive upbringing despite changes in family dynamics. In Miami, as in the rest of Miami, child support is governed by state statutes and guidelines designed to prioritize the well-being of the child while balancing the financial responsibilities of both parents. Understanding the process of determining and implementing child support can help families navigate this essential aspect of divorce with greater clarity.

The state of Florida mandates child support payments to ensure that the financial needs of the child are met. These payments typically cover expenses such as housing, food, education, healthcare, and other necessities. Both parents are expected to contribute to their child’s upbringing, with the exact financial obligations determined based on various factors, including income, custody arrangements, and the child’s specific needs.

One of the foundational elements of determining child support in Miami is the Florida Child Support Guidelines. These guidelines provide a formula that considers the combined income of both parents, the number of children involved, and the proportion of time each parent spends with the child. By establishing a standard framework, the guidelines aim to create consistency and fairness in child support calculations while minimizing disputes.

Income plays a pivotal role in determining child support obligations. The court evaluates each parent’s net income, which includes wages, bonuses, self-employment earnings, and other sources of income, minus allowable deductions such as taxes, healthcare premiums, and mandatory retirement contributions. Once the net income is calculated, it is combined to determine the total parental income, which serves as the basis for calculating child support.

Custody arrangements also significantly influence child support determinations. In cases where one parent has sole physical custody, the non-custodial parent typically provides financial support to the custodial parent to contribute to the child’s expenses. In joint custody arrangements, where the child spends substantial time with both parents, the court considers the financial responsibilities of each parent and the proportion of time the child spends in each household when determining the support amount.

Healthcare and educational needs are essential components of child support calculations. Florida law requires that parents address the costs of health insurance, uninsured medical expenses, and educational needs, including tuition or special programs if applicable. These expenses are factored into the overall child support obligation, ensuring that the child’s developmental and health-related needs are adequately met.

The enforcement of child support orders is a critical aspect of the process. In Miami, the Florida Department of Revenue (DOR) plays an active role in ensuring compliance with child support obligations. The DOR has the authority to enforce payments through measures such as wage garnishment, interception of tax refunds, and suspension of driver’s licenses for non-compliance. These enforcement mechanisms underscore the importance of adhering to court-ordered child support arrangements.

Modifications to child support orders may become necessary as circumstances change. For example, changes in income, custody arrangements, or the child’s needs may warrant adjustments to the support amount. To modify a child support order, a parent must demonstrate a substantial change in circumstances and file a petition with the court.

An annulment is a legal process that invalidates a marriage from the outset, as if it never occurred. Under specific circumstances, such as incest, incapacity due to mental illness, or one partner being misled about a critical aspect of the marriage (e.g., concealing a prior marriage), this may be granted. How to file a divorce in Plano Texas

To file for a divorce in Texas, at least one of the spouses must be a resident of the county for at least six months. If both spouses are stationed in the military, they can get a divorce as long as they have been in the state for more than six months. A divorce in Texas is a complex process, and it can be emotionally draining. A qualified divorce attorney can help you navigate the legal process with ease. You should also remember that a divorce can take up to a year or more, so it is important to prepare accordingly.

In Florida, the court makes a child custody determination based on what is in the best interests of the children. The parents can reach a voluntary agreement through negotiations or mediation, and the court will consider the proposed plan along with the child’s well-being and each parent’s abilities. The court may also appoint a guardian ad litem or conduct evaluations, if needed.

Illinois courts consider the best interests of the child when making custody decisions. They generally prefer parents to share joint custody or some form of co-parenting, which includes decision-making authority and shared parenting time, but sole custody can be granted when it is in the child’s best interest to do so. In some situations, if the child is in danger of being exposed to abuse, violence or other threats, then the Court may grant sole custody.
